Problem
Separate healthy suspense from a payoff that is postponed so long that viewers stop trusting the Short.
Solution
Root Cause / Diagnostic:
Suspense turns into perceived withholding when a video artificially drags out trivial details without providing intermediate clues or escalating tension. When the delay feels disproportionate to the subject matter, viewers assume they are being manipulated for watch time.
Actionable Step-by-Step Fix:
1. Balance Buildup with Payoff Value: Keep the suspense phase strictly proportional to the magnitude of the revelation—a simple insight should be resolved quickly rather than stretched over 60 seconds.
2. Offer Progressive Clues: Reveal partial pieces of the solution along the way so viewers feel actively engaged in the unfolding discovery.
3. Eliminate Stalling Tactics: Remove repetitive filler ("Before I show you this trick...") and move decisively from the peak of suspense directly into the payoff.
Pro Creator Tip:
Healthy suspense feeds viewers clues; manipulative withholding starves them. Treat suspense as an escalating trail of evidence leading directly to the payoff.
